Am I Too Old for a Mommy Makeover?

Pregnancy can be a fulfilling and exciting experience in a woman’s life but can greatly impact their physical appearance. Aging brings about wisdom and many bodily changes. The changes caused by carrying a child or aging may impact your confidence and overall well-being long after you have given birth and finished breastfeeding. A mommy makeover can help address multiple body contouring concerns to help you look and feel more like yourself again.

Many women considering a mommy makeover wonder whether they are the right age for the procedure. But the short answer is there isn’t an ideal age. Rather, the right time or age for a mommy makeover depends on each patient’s unique needs.

Here is information to clear up any misconceptions about age limits for a mommy makeover.

What Is a Mommy Makeover, and What Does It Involve?

A mommy makeover is an umbrella term for various breast and body rejuvenation procedures designed to enhance a woman’s appearance and boost her self-confidence. Despite its name, you don’t have to be a mother to undergo a mommy makeover. Many women can benefit from these transformative procedures to address cosmetic concerns related to aging, hormonal changes, and weight fluctuations.

Typically, mommy makeovers enhance your appearance by:

  • Correcting sagging breasts and restoring breast volume
  • Eliminating extra weight around the abdomen
  • Enhancing overall shape and tone
  • Reducing stretch marks
  • Correcting abdominal diastasis
  • Providing more proportioned body contours

What Is the Ideal Age for a Mommy Makeover?

Patients generally choose to have a mommy makeover between the ages of 30 to 40, but there is no ideal age for undergoing a mommy makeover. Determining the right time for your mommy makeover is a uniquely personal decision that requires the guidance of your trusted plastic surgeon.

Although there isn’t an ideal age for a mommy makeover, there are specific aspects to consider when planning your procedure, such as your health, aesthetic goals, and lifestyle.

No matter your age, one important factor is waiting until you’re done having children and breastfeeding to undergo your procedure. Future pregnancies or breastfeeding following a mommy makeover can greatly impact your results.

Are There Health Requirements for Undergoing a Mommy Makeover?

Generally, good candidates for mommy makeovers should be in good overall health. Patients should not smoke and should be free of medical concerns like uncontrolled diabetes, hypertension, or other underlying health conditions.

While there are no weight requirements for mommy makeovers, it’s important to be close to a stable, ideal weight with a healthy BMI, typically below 30.

What Can I Expect During Recovery from a Mommy Makeover?

Your mommy makeover recovery depends on the extent of your procedures. Be prepared to experience swelling, bruising, and discomfort for a few weeks following your procedure. You may need to wear compression garments, such as an abdominal wrap or surgical bra, to minimize swelling and improve your new contours, depending on your procedures.

Arrange for someone to stay with you for the first few days to assist you with everyday tasks, especially if you have small children, pets, or others you care for. Most patients can resume light work in 2 to 3 weeks. It’s important to avoid strenuous activities and exercise for at least 6 weeks.

How Do I Know If I’m a Good Candidate for a Mommy Makeover?

Louisiana mommy makeover candidates are women in good overall health and looking to address areas they find bothersome after the effects of pregnancy, aging, or weight loss. Dr. Daugherty recommends that you are close to your ideal, stable weight for at least 6 months before your procedure.

Mommy makeover candidates in Baton Rouge should:

  • Live a healthy lifestyle
  • Be non-smokers or willing to quit at least 4 weeks before and after surgery
  • Be finished with childbearing and breastfeeding
  • Have realistic expectations
  • Understand the surgical risks

How Should I Prepare Mentally and Physically for a Mommy Makeover?

When you pursue a mommy makeover, there is much to do to physically and mentally prepare for your procedures.

  • Get recommended medical tests or evaluations to ensure you’re fit for surgery
  • Adjust your medications, vitamins, and supplements as recommended by your surgeon, including avoiding aspirin or anti-inflammatory drugs
  • Stop smoking 4 weeks before your surgery

To help get in the right mindset, here are some tips to prepare:

  • Learn about your procedure, including what is involved and what recovery will be like. With more knowledge, you’ll be more relaxed about the treatment.
  • Manage your expectations by not setting them too high, or you might be disappointed. During your consultation, ask your surgeon about the results you can expect.
  • Understand your motives to ensure you are pursuing plastic surgery because it’s what you want.
  • Start choosing healthy habits before your surgery as physical health helps improve mental health. Drink more water, eat a balanced diet, limit alcohol, exercise, and get plenty of rest.
  • Practice patience. Final results take time. You may be bruised, swollen, and covered with bandages after surgery, and it may take weeks or months to heal.
  • Expect to experience a range of emotions after your procedure. The “post-surgery blues” may leave you feeling temporarily depressed, sad, regretful, or vulnerable after surgery.
